What type of vessel is this?

MERIBEL (IMO 1020863) is a LPG/MGC vessel built in 2025 and is sailing under the flag of Belgium. She has an overall length (LOA) of 180 meters and a width (beam) of 30 meters. Her summer deadweight capacity is 31,000 tonnes.
